Does Vanderbilt University Medical Center offer any paid time off?

Yes, Vanderbilt University Medical Center offers paid time off. Employees can earn vacation time, personal days, sick time, and holidays. Additional time off, such as bereavement leave and military leave, may also be available.

What is the vacation policy at Vanderbilt University Medical Center?

Vanderbilt University Medical Center offers a generous vacation policy, which includes paid vacation, sick leave, and holidays. Employees are eligible to earn vacation time based on their length of service, with a maximum of 15 days of vacation after 5 years of service. The policy also provides for additional vacation time for employees who work full-time, and additional time off for holidays. Vacation time is accrued on a pro-rated basis and must be taken within the year it was earned.

How does Vanderbilt University Medical Center handle employee grievances?

At Vanderbilt University Medical Center, employee grievances are handled through the Human Resources Department. Employees can file a grievance with the HR department, which will then investigate the complaint and take appropriate action. The HR department may also offer mediation services and assistance in resolving the issue. Employees may also contact the Office of Equity, Diversity, and Inclusion (EDI) for assistance. The EDI office assists employees in understanding and resolving workplace issues, provides guidance to management on addressing and preventing workplace issues, and works to ensure that all employees are treated fairly and equitably.
